**Explore New York City Through the Lens of Your Camera**
Photo Walks NYC offers a unique experience tailored specifically for photographers eager to capture the essence of the city that never sleeps. Our customizable photo tours take you on an unforgettable journey through the five boroughs, showcasing hidden gems, and vibrant neighborhoods undiscovered by tourists and non-native New Yorkers alike. Whether you're a seasoned professional or a budding photo enthusiast, our tours are designed to inspire your creativity and help you frame the perfect shot.
Dive into the heart of the city as you travel by subway, bus, and foot, immersing yourself in the dynamic rhythm of urban life. From the far-reaches of Washington Heights, Manhattan; to the historic streets of Victorian Brooklyn and little Haiti; the multicultural tapestry of Jackson Heights, Queens; the gritty and chaotic Hub, in the Bronx, each borough offers a distinct backdrop for your photography. Your guide, a native New Yorker and global photo tour leader, will share tips on composition, lighting, and storytelling while leading you to the best vantage points and off-the-beaten-path locales.
At Photo Walks NYC, no two adventures are the same. Each tour is fully customizable to suit your interests, whether you're passionate about street photography, architecture, storefronts, cemeteries, or the hustle and bustle of daily life. Imagine capturing tai chi under the Brooklyn Bridge in the morning, the colorful murals of East Harlem in the afternoon, and basketball on a summer night at the famous Rucker Park. With our guidance, you’ll not only see the city but also experience it in a way that connects you to its soul—and your images will reflect that depth.
